Pemilihan Bahan Bacaan Sastra Anak dalam Penanaman Nilai Pendidikan Karakter Susi Hardila Latuconsina; Aria Bayu Setiaji; Enggal Mursalin

Abstract

Abstrak – Bahan bacaan sastra memiliki peran penting sebagai upaya pembentukan karakter dan pengembangan kepribadian anak. Namun tidak semua bahan bacaan sastra dapat dibaca oleh anak-anak. Bahan bacaan sastra anak perlu disesuaikan berdasarkan tahap perkembangan intelektual. Penelitian ini bertujuan mendeskripsikan karakteristik bahan bacaan sastra anak sesuai dengan tahap perkembangan intelektual dan nilai-nilai yang terdapat pada bahan bacaan anak. Penelitian ini merupakan penelitian kualitatif-deskriptif berjenis riset kepustakaan (library research). Berdasarkan hasil analisis data, dapat dijelaskan bahwa bahan bacaan sastra yang sesuai dengan tahap perkembangan intelektual anak dapat dikelompokkan menjadi 4 (empat) tahapan, yaitu (1) tahap sensori motor period (0-2 tahun) yakni anak lebih suka dengan suatu bunyi-bunyian dan dendang lagu, (2) tahap praoperasional period (2-7 tahun) yakni bahan bacaan yang sesuai seperti buku-buku yang didominasi oleh gambar, (3) tahap operasional konkret period (7-11tahun) yakni bahan bacaan yang sesuai adalah buku-buku narasi atau cerita yang dapat membawa anak memproyeksikan dirinya ke dalam waktu dan tempat seperti kisah, petualangan atau sastra tradisional, (4) tahap operasional formal period (11-12 tahun) yakni tahap dimana anak sudah dapat memahami buku-buku alur ganda atau puisi-puisi anak yang diberikan di sekolah. Bacaan sastra anak tidak hanya memberikan hiburan atau kepuasan batin, akan tetapi di dalamnya terdapat nilai-nilai karakter yang dapat ditanamkan kepada anak. Nilai-nilai karakter tersebut antara lain nilai moral, budi pekerti, mandiri, kerja keras, toleransi, rasa ingin tahu, kedisiplinan, kepedulian, perjuangan dan lain-lain yang disisipkan ke dalam bahan bacaan sastra anak.Kata Kunci: bacaan sastra anak, nilai-nilai karakter, tahap perkembangan Abstract - Literary reading materials have an important role as an effort to build character and develop children's personality. However, not all literary reading materials can be read by children. Children's literature reading materials need to be adjusted based on the stage of intellectual development. This study aims to describe the characteristics of children's literary reading materials according to the stage of intellectual development and values contained in children's reading materials. This research is a qualitative-descriptive research type of library research. Based on the results of data analysis, it can be explained that literary reading materials according to the stage of children's intellectual development can be grouped into four stages, namely (1) the sensorimotor period (0-2 years) stage, which is children prefer sounds. and singing songs, (2) the pre-operational period (2-7 years) namely appropriate reading materials such as books dominated by pictures, (3) the concrete operational stage of the period (7-11 years) where appropriate reading materials are books narrative books or stories that can bring children to project themselves into time and place such as stories, adventures or traditional literature, (4) the formal operational stage of the period (11-12 years), namely the stage where children are able to understand double plot books or poetry-children's poems given at school. Reading children's literature not only provides entertainment or inner satisfaction, but in it there are character values that can be instilled in children. The character values are moral values, character, independence, hard work, tolerance, curiosity, discipline, concern, struggle and others that are inserted into children's literature reading materials.Keywords: children’s literary reading materials, character values
Flouting Maxim Dalam Komedi “Lapor Pak” di Trans7 Prapti Wigati Purwaningrum; Danang Dwi Harmoko

Abstract

The purpose of this research is to explore several flouting of maxims, including maxims of quantity, maxim of quality, maxim of relevance spoken by the performers of the comedy "Lapor Pak" on Trans7 aired on November 11, 2021. This study uses a qualitative approach. Providing of data is done by using the method of observing and recording. The data is obtained in one episode with a guest star from the Governor of DKI Jakarta. The findings in this study are that of the eighteen maxim flouting, the most frequently occurring flouting are the Flouts exploiting maxim of quantity, the next is the Flouts exploiting maxim of quality, and the Flouts exploiting maxim of relation. The conclusion of this study is that when the Flouts exploiting maxim of quantity occurs in “Lapor Pak” performers, it tends to be done because the speaker wants to explain the answer in more detail. Next, the Flouts exploiting maxim of quality is done to avoid conflict and to show that the speaker does not like to talk about it. Meanwhile, the Flouts exploiting maxim of relation is carried out by the speaker because the speaker does not understand the meaning of the speech conveyed by the speech partner. In this case, it seems that the speaker accidentally Flouts exploiting maxim of relation. With the flouting of these maxims, the interaction that occurs between the speaker and the speech partner fails and immediately switches to another topic of conversation.Kata Kunci:Cooperative Principle, Flouting a maxim, Comedy « Lapor Pak »
Students’ Motivation in Learning English at The Sixth Semester of Mathematics Education Program Tantri Widiarti; Nurhaeda Gailea; Dhafid Wahyu Utomo

Abstract

This study intended to figure out the level and the dominant motivation in learning English for sixth-semester students majoring in the Mathematics Education Program of Sultan Ageng Tirtayasa University. This was viewed from three dimensions (Ideal L2 Self, Ought-to L2 Self, and L2 Learning Experience) of the L2 Motivational Self System framework of Dörnyei (2005, 2009). A quantitative research approach was employed through a survey study design to achieve the aim of the study. A total of 27 close-ended questionnaire items with a 5-point Likert Scale was administered to 79 participants. The main findings revealed that the motivation level of students held a moderate rate ( 3.53, SD = .870). Further description, 70% of students had a moderate level, and 30% reached a high level. Additionally, it found that the students were dominantly motivated by the L2 Learning Experience (= 3.67, SD = .756). It indicated that the motivation came from learning experiences and situations around students. While the Ideal L2 Self (= 3.63, SD = .878) was ranked in the second position, and Ought-to L2 Self (= 3.29, SD = .977) followed in the third position. Based on the research findings, some implications were recommended to be employed by EFL lecturers in enhancing students’ motivation, along with some directions for future researches in the area of motivational studies.
Grammatical Error Analysis in Recount Texts Made By Seventh Grade Istihayyu Buansari; Maulani Pangestu; Tara Fitri Hanifah

Abstract

Abstract - The objective of this study is to know the most dominant grammatical error made by the seventh-grade students of SMP Trisula Perwari 2 in writing recount text and the reason for the errors. The writer used Betty Azar’s types of error theory and Richards’ sources of error theory. The method used in this study was a descriptive analysis method to describe students’ errors and analyze the data. The research findings show that add a word error holds the first position in the most dominant errors made by the seventh-grade students of SMP Trisula Perwari 2 with 154 errors or 20% followed by other types of error with the total error of verb tense is 114 errors or 15% and spelling is 93 errors or 12%. In addition, the writer found that the students’ errors caused by interlingual transfer and intralingual transfer. The most frequent source of errors affecting the students in making recount text is intralingual transfer with a total of 437 errors (57%), which is followed by interlingual transfer in the second position with a total of 328 errors (43%). Key Words: Error Analysis, Writing, Recount Text.Abstrak - Tujuan dari penelitian ini adalah untuk mengetahui jenis kesalahan yang paling dominan dibuat oleh siswa kelas tujuh SMP Trisula Perwari 2 dalam menulis teks recount dan sebab dari kesalahan-kesalahan tersebut. Penulis menggunakan teori jenis kesalahan milik Betty Azar dan teori sumber kesalahan milik Richards. Metode yang digunakan dalam penelitian ini adalah metode analisis deskriptif untuk menjelaskan kesalahan siswa dan menganalisis data. Hasil penelitian menunjukkan bahwa jenis kesalahan add a word berada di posisi pertama dalam jenis kesalahan paling dominan yang dilakukan oleh siswa kelas tujuh SMP Trisula Perwari 2 dengan 154 kesalahan atau 20% diikuti oleh jenis kesalahan lainnya dengan total kesalahan verb tense adalah 114 kesalahan atau 15% dan spelling adalah 93 kesalahan atau 12%. Selain itu, penulis menemukan bahwa kesalahan siswa disebabkan oleh interlingual transfer dan intralingual transfer. Sumber kesalahan yang paling sering mempengaruhi siswa dalam membuat teks recount adalah intralingual transfer dengan total 437 kesalahan (57%) yang diikuti oleh interlingual transfer di posisi kedua dengan total 328 kesalahan (43%).Kata Kunci : Analisis Kesalahan, Menulis, Teks Recount
Translation Techniques of Indonesian Subtitle in Our Planet Documentary Series Mega Tri Utami; Nisrina Satyaningrum

Abstract

In Indonesia, the screening of Our Planet documentary which has been translated into Indonesian was carried out by The Ministry of Education and Culture of the Republic of Indonesia, in collaboration with Netflix starting on June 20, 2020. This collaboration is a manifestation of the Study from Home program. Indonesia's flora, fauna and nature are also part of this documentary. The original language of the documentary is English, and there could be meaning differences in the Indonesian subtitle. The researchers are interested to know about the translation strategies and techniques in translating the subtitles for Our Planet documentary series in maintaining the same meaning as SL. Molina and Albir’s theory which consists of 18 translation techniques was used in this study. The study utilizes a descriptive qualitative method that requires Our Planet’s subtitle transcription both in English (as SL) and Indonesian (as TL) as its data source. The researchers discovered 14 translation techniques, which include established equivalent techniques that have become the most commonly used technique, accounting for 50.6 percent of all techniques used. The description and modulation technique have the lowest percentage, at only 0.6 percent.

Postcolonial Travel Writing: Ambivalence of Colonial Discourse in O.A Bushnell’s the Return of Lono Kristiawan Indriyanto; Tan Michael Chandra

Abstract

This paper analyzes O.A Bushnell’s the Return of Lono from postcolonial perspective, focusing on the ambivalence of colonial discourse and the resulting contradiction which ultimately undermine Western claim of superiority. This novel dramatizes the arrival of Captain Cook’s expedition on the Hawai’ian isles from the first-person perspective of Jonathan Forrest as he reminiscences of their prior expedition. The Westerners’ view of an idealized and imagined Hawai’i constructs Hawai’i as a space which is exotic and primitive while simultaneously promotes the idea of beauty and welcoming. While previously abiding on the Western paradigm which denigrates the natives as animalistic and savage Others, Forrest’s perspective unsettles this dominant thought and contextualizes the resulting ambivalence within colonial discourse. This paper employs the concept of contact zone as stated by Pratt and also the theory of colonial discourse and ambivalence as is proposed by Ashcroft et al. The finding concurs that every exertion of colonial thought will result in resistance as by nature, the colonial discourse itself is intertwined with ambivalence.
